Output 6d1bfedba3413426528bf01da7e2d880183ecf4e8176bdaa1b16151b779ca29f:6

value
1085905
script pubkey
OP_0 OP_PUSHBYTES_20 f60b1bf5de774edc3d3c97c3509fc5242c0583a2
address
bc1q7c93haw7wa8dc0fujlp4p879yskqtqaz8rjfqe
transaction
6d1bfedba3413426528bf01da7e2d880183ecf4e8176bdaa1b16151b779ca29f
confirmations
139027
spent
true